The Voice returned this week for its fourth season with two brand new coaches, Usher and Shakira but from watching the show you would think they were there all along. The chemistry between all four coaches is as awesome as ever. The four superstar's kicked off the season with an amazing cover of The Beatles' "Come Together."
Lets start with Monday night's auditions, following the coaches performance the blind auditions kicked off with a bang as the first 4 turn performance of the season happened right off the bat. The Morgan Twins from Rochester, NY sang “Fallin” got Blake and Usher’s attention right away. Adam would soon follow along with Shakira. In the end though they decided to join 2-time Voice champion Blake Shelton.
21 year old Jess Kellner from Austin, TX sang “Can’t Help Falling in Love” got Shakira and Usher to turn around right away. Adam mentioned that he heard to much Adele influence in her voice. She decided to go with Usher.
Mark Andrew a roofer from the Twin Cities in Minnesota dedicated his performance of “Knockin’ On Heaven’s Door” to his bandmates who passed away, Nolan and Matt. It didn’t get to take long for Adam to turn around, Shakira would soon follow. Shakira told him she’s super passionate about him while Adam disagreed with the song choice but loved him. He went with Shakira.
16 year old Danielle Bradbery sang Taylor Swift’s “Mean” and got Blake and Usher to turn around at the same time. Adam would follow about halfway through. After all 3 coaches gave their hilarious pitches to her she decided to go with Blake.
Vedo, who’s mom just got diagnosed with stage 4 cancer, was the next performance for the night. He did a very different R&B like performance Justin Bieber’s “Boyfriend” in honor of her. Only Usher turned around for him, but it was a great performance with a great story.
Christian Porter from PA is currently a bar musician and performs cover songs for three hours. He performed a very unique version of “Sexy and I Know It” – all the coaches seemed to love it and thought it was cool but only Usher, Shakira, and Blake turned around. He went with his gut and went with Blake. One of my personal favorite performances of the night.
After a few no-turn performances we had Kris Thomas from Memphis sang “Saving All My Love For You” and got Shakira to turn around.
But then we really hit the jackpot of the night when Judith Hill got personally invited to The Voice by Carson Daly. She was formally a background singer for Michael Jackson and even sang at his memorial service. She performed “What A Girl Wants” and got Adam and Usher right away, Usher even stood up mid-performance to cheer her on. Blake and Shakira would soon follow the other guys and turn around. She got a standing ovation from all the coaches. Adam got what he wanted and she became the first member of Team Adam.

That marked the end of night 1 of blind auditions, but night 2 offered a bunch of talented individuals as well. Tawnya Reynolds from Nashville kicked off Tuesday night's show with her performance of “Mama Don’t Let Your Babies Grow Up To Be Cowboys” after getting Adam, Shakria, and Usher to turn around she choose Shakira.
27 year old male model Josiah Hawley was up next and he took a risk and decided to perform “Sunday Morning” by Maroon 5. After a great performance he got Blake to turn around first followed by Usher and even Adam. He decided to go with Usher.
The first 4 turn performance of the night came when Midas Whale performed. The two are a folk duo from Idaho, something very different for a singing competition. After getting all the coaches to fight over them, they decided to join Team Adam.
After a chair no-turn performance from Abraham McDonald, Cathia hit the stage next with her performance of "No Me Doy Per Vencido." Being a music student, she was looking for a great mentor on the show and after getting Usher, Shakira, and Blake to turn around she decided to join Shakira.
The final performance of the night came from Sarah Simmons and her cover of "One of Us." It was one of the greatest performances and got all 4 judges fighting for her after they all turned around. But just like all but one of the 4-turn performances so far this season, Adam scored another great talent to his team.
Now that we caught up on all the noteworthy performances, here's a quick rundown of what the teams look like currently:
Team Adam Judith Hill Midas Whale Sarah Simmons | Team Blake The Morgan Twins Danielle Bradbery Christian Porter | Team Usher Jess Kellner Vedo Josiah Hawley | Team Shakira Mark Andrew Kris Thomas Tawnya Reynolds Cathia |
